About the Role
We are looking for an experienced Sales Director to help grow our Manchester office. The key purpose of the Sales Director role is to build on the current infrastructure, products and clients to grow our Manchester Branches Freight Forwarding and Supply Chain customer base.The role requires a broad range of understanding of international and domestic freight operations, IT systems, the eCommerce and retail industry, business strategy and financial management. It will be a necessity that the role can work collaboratively with a range of individuals to grow the business within the UKandI business and across multiple SEKO global partners and agents with people of different cultures and backgrounds. It is expected that the individual will be a leader of people and will be capable of extracting the best possible results out of staff. As part of a global company, it is expected that international travel will occur from time-to-time.Responsibilities
